Profile
Kontron AG, an Austrian technology firm established in 1990 and headquartered in Linz, specializes in the development, deployment, and commercialization of a comprehensive suite of hardware, software, and related IT services. The company's operations are divided into three main divisions: IT Services, IoT Solutions Europe, and IoT Solutions America. Its IT Services segment offers expert consulting, system integration, and outsourcing across various domains, including workplace management, data center infrastructure, cloud services, and application support and development. This division also acts as a reseller for third-party hardware and software products. The IoT Solutions arm is dedicated to engineering and implementing hardware and software specifically for the Internet of Things (IoT) and Industry 4.0 applications, providing full implementation and operational support. These solutions cater to diverse sectors such as industrial automation, medical technology, railway systems, telecommunications, and smart energy. Beyond these core offerings, Kontron also supplies specialized products like in-flight entertainment systems, digital signage solutions for public transport, high-performance carrier-grade servers for telecom providers, and advanced autonomous driving technologies. The company boasts a substantial international presence, conducting business in numerous countries including Germany, Austria, North America, Hungary, Poland, Russia, Romania, the Czech Republic, Slovenia, China, Croatia, France, Switzerland, Great Britain, and Bulgaria, among others. Previously known as S&T AG, the company rebranded to Kontron AG in June 2022.
